🎯 DeepFaceLab3 入门必看:软件版本选择与安装全攻略

很多新手一接触 DeepFaceLab3,就会被各种版本名弄晕,不知道该下哪个、装哪里。今天这篇文章,就带你把 软件版本选择安装注意点 一次讲清楚,让你少走弯路。


① 版本选择:从语言入手

2022-11-11 最新版 为例,按语言可分为:

  • EN 版本 → 英文原版
  • CN 版本 → 中文版

不论英文还是中文版,内部都包含三个分支版本:

英文:

中文:

:backhand_index_pointing_right: 功能完全一样。

  • 英文流利 → 选 EN
  • 平时习惯中文 → 选 CN

大多数国内用户推荐直接用中文版。


② 版本选择:按硬件来定

三个分支版本分别对应不同硬件:

  • NV20(Nvidia_up_to_RTX2080ti)
    • 适合 RTX3000 系列之前的 NVIDIA 显卡
    • 常见型号:1050 / 1060 / 1070 / 1080Ti / 2060 / 2070 / 2080 / 2080Ti
    • 也支持 Titan、Quadro 等
  • NV30(Nvidia_RTX3000)
    • 支持 NV20 的显卡
    • 同时支持 RTX3000 系列(3050 / 3060 / 3070 / 3080 / 3090)
  • DX12(DirectX12)
    • 针对支持 DirectX12 的显卡
    • 可用于 NVIDIA 和 AMD
    • 主要面向 A 卡用户

:white_check_mark: 简单结论:

  • RTX3000 之前的 NVIDIA 显卡 → 三个版本都能跑
  • RTX3000 系列 → 建议 NV30 或 DX12
  • AMD 显卡 → 只能用 DX12
  • RTX40 系列(如 4090) → 优先试 NV30,不行再用 DX12

:warning: 注意:DX12 支持范围最广,但在某些环境下会遇到 训练直接退出 的 bug,N 卡用户优先 NV20/NV30。


③ 性能差异

  • DX12
    • 基于微软 DirectML
    • 资源调度更优(CPU / GPU / 内存利用率较好)
    • 提取人脸速度更快
  • NV30
    • 在训练速度上普遍快于 DX12

所以如果你要长时间训练模型,推荐 NV30;
如果更注重提取效率,可以考虑 DX12。


④ 软件安装与注意事项

DeepFaceLab3 是绿色软件,本质上 不需要安装,只需解压即可。

解压步骤

  1. 双击软件包
  2. 选择解压路径
  • 不推荐放在 C盘桌面
  • 路径避免 中文或特殊字符
  • 建议解压到 D:\ 或 E:\ 根目录
  1. 输入密码
  • 输入密码后点击 OK
  • 密码较长,可复制粘贴
  • 点击 Show password 查看输入是否正确
  1. 密码错误情况
  • 提示 “Data error: Wrong password”
  • 会解压出部分文件,但不完整
  1. 正常解压结果
  • 文件夹中包含 _internalworkspace 以及多个 .bat 文件

这些 .bat 文件 就是 DeepFaceLab 的核心操作脚本,每个文件对应一个功能,双击即可运行。